<reference>New Act</reference><aliasreference></aliasreference><SynopsisText>     Creates the Prisoner Census Adjustment Act. For purposes of creating election districts and redistricting, requires that State and local governmental bodies use census figures adjusted to reflect the pre-incarceration addresses of persons imprisoned in State or federal facilities in Illinois. Requires the Secretary of State to make the adjustments based upon information reported by State and local governmental entities that operate or place persons in facilities. Imposes the requirements beginning after the next federal decennial census.</SynopsisText><synopsistitle>House Committee Amendment No. 1</synopsistitle>
<SynopsisText>Replaces everything after the enacting clause. Reinserts the provisions of the introduced bill with changes. Provides that the Secretary of State shall prepare and disseminate adjusted population counts no later than the next August 1 (instead of September 1) following the date on which the tract-level population counts for the State are released by the director of the Bureau of the Census. Provides that reports by State and local governmental entities that operate facilities for incarcerated persons must be submitted no later than May 1 (instead of June 1) of the year in which the census is conducted. Provides that districts, wards, and precincts must be redistricted according to the adjusted population counts (the introduced bill provides that the district, ward, or precinct must not vary from the adjusted count by more than 5%). <SynopsisText>In a Section requiring State and local governmental entities to submit certain data regarding incarcerated persons who responded to a census inquiry, provides that those State and local governmental entities are required to include only incarcerated persons who have less than 4 years remaining on their sentences on the date for which the census reports population. Provides that census figures shall be adjusted only for incarcerated persons with less than 4 years remaining on their sentences and for whom a previous address is reported.</SynopsisText><synopsistitle>House Floor Amendment No. 3</synopsistitle>
<SynopsisText>Provides that the Secretary of State shall prepare and disseminate adjusted population counts no later than 30 days after publication of census redistricting data for this State by the United States Census Bureau (instead of by August 1 following the date on which the tract-level population counts for this State from the federal decennial census are released by the director of the Bureau of the Census of the United States Department of Commerce).</SynopsisText></synopsis>
